38 | Parish | MoEML/RLO/Ark | mdt:mdtEncyclopediaLocationParish | An area or district having its own priest, vicar, or other incumbent under the jurisdiction of a bishop (to whom tithes and ecclesiastical dues were formally paid). The existing ecclesiastical parishes were adopted by the Tudor state for civil purposes in a series of legislative measures beginning in the 1530s. These involved the parish having local responsibility for vital registration, highways, militia matters, and poor relief, roles which were largely retained until the 1830s. | MoEML, RLO | ||||||||||||||||||||||
